vue3在使用vite打包配置报错
时间: 2024-03-02 14:25:59 浏览: 30
如果您在使用 Vue3 和 Vite 打包时遇到了错误,可能是因为您的配置有误或者依赖包不兼容。以下是一些可能的解决方案:
1. 检查依赖包版本是否兼容 Vue3 和 Vite。
2. 确认 Vite 的配置文件是否正确设置了 Vue 插件。在 `vite.config.js` 文件中添加以下代码:
```
import { createVuePlugin } from 'vite-plugin-vue2'
// 或者
import { createVuePlugin } from 'vite-plugin-vue3'
export default {
plugins: [
createVuePlugin(),
],
}
```
3. 确认 Vue3 的编译器是否已安装。在终端中运行以下命令:
```
npm install @vue/compiler-sfc --save-dev
```
4. 如果您使用了 TypeScript,请确认 TypeScript 的配置文件是否正确。在 `tsconfig.json` 文件中添加以下代码:
```
{
"compilerOptions": {
"target": "esnext",
"module": "esnext",
"strict": true,
"jsx": "preserve",
"sourceMap": true,
"resolveJsonModule": true,
"esModuleInterop": true,
"lib": [
"esnext",
"dom"
]
}
}
```
5. 如果您的应用程序中使用了第三方库,请确认该库是否与 Vue3 兼容。如果不兼容,请尝试升级该库或使用其他库。
如果您仍然无法解决问题,请尝试在 Vue3 和 Vite 的官方文档中查找相关信息,或者在社区中寻求帮助。